About Psychotherapeutic Services - Rudd Street in North Carolina

Psychotherapeutic Services - Rudd Street in Burlington, North Carolina provides individualized and evidence-based treatment for those dealing with addiction and substance abuse. Their team of professionals specialize in outpatient services for adult men and women, which include individual, group, and family therapy along with case management services. They also provide programs for psychoeducation, relapse prevention, and aftercare support.

At Psychotherapeutic Services - Rudd Street, addiction and substance abuse services are tailored to meet each individual’s needs. The team utilizes multiple therapeutic approaches to target the core issues of addiction. Their evidence-based interventions focus on cognitive-behavioral therapy, dialectical-behavioral therapy, and mindfulness-based therapies to help their clients build new skills and develop healthy coping mechanisms. They also use therapeutic modalities such as art therapy and music therapy to assist with behavioral health issues.

In addition to providing excellent services, Psychotherapeutic Services - Rudd Street is accredited by the Commission on Accreditation of Rehabilitation Facilities and is licensed by the Division of Mental Health, Developmental Disabilities & Substance Abuse Services. They also provide specialized programs for military members and veterans, allowing them to focus on any issues related to their service. Their recovery program is designed to meet the highest standards of therapeutic practice for addiction treatment.

    Substance abuse is defined by the continued use of drugs or alcohol despite negative consequences, such as legal or work problems. It can be treated using a variety of services, including therapy and medication.

    Substance abuse treatment is beneficial for:

    • People who have been using drugs or alcohol for a long time.
    • People who have been using drugs or alcohol to cope with stress, anxiety, or depression.
    • People who have a mental health disorder in conjunction with substance abuse.
    • People who continue to use drugs or alcohol despite the harmful effects they cause on their own life and the lives of others.
    • People who have had multiple failed attempts at recovery without medical assistance.

    Opioid addiction is a common form of addiction, often caused by prescription drugs that are abused. Addiction is treated by detoxifying the body and following up with therapies to correct behavior and target the root of the problem.

    Most opioid addiction begins with patients being prescribed painkillers after an injury or surgery. The body becomes used to the chemicals in these medications and soon no longer responds to their presence. As a result, addicts seek out stronger opiate-based medications like Oxycodone to compensate for the lack of effectiveness.

    The most dangerous aspect is that these addictive behaviors often get carried over onto illicit drugs like heroin, which are increasingly potent and result in lower life expectancies.

    Burlington, North Carolina Addiction Information

    North Carolina ranks 29th in the nation for overall substance abuse. Many of the drugs abused in the state are illicit, and many of these are opioids. Prescription opioids are readily available due to the high rates of medical workers prescribing them. The number of prescriptions has increased tenfold since the 1980's. Opioid overdoses are the most common type of death in North Carolina.

    An estimated 4,000 people in Burlington, NC were addicted to drugs in 2017. People who were addicts were more likely to suffer from mental health disorders. 16% of Burlington residents who reported using illicit drugs are minor. The most common drugs being abused in Burlington are heroin, methamphetamine, cocaine, prescription drugs, and marijuana.
